Tugas Sebelum UTS Mata Kuliah Pemrograman I – Teknik Informatika UNIKOM
by Eko Budi Setiawan, S.Kom Halaman - 1
Tugas Besar Sebelum UTS
Silahkan Anda kerjakan soal-soal dibawah ini dengan menggunakan Bahasa C dan C++
1. Buatlah program untuk menjumlahkan bilangan ganjil dan genap dari bilangan yang di inputkan oleh user. Banyaknya bilangan, ditentukan terlebih dahulu. Contoh :
Data yang diinputkan = 4 Data ke 1 = 3
Data ke 2 = 10 Data ke 3 = 2 Data ke 4 = 5
=================================
Hasil Akhir :
Jumlah bilangan ganjil adalah = 8 Jumlah bilangan genap adalah = 12
2. Buatlah program untuk membalik posisi dari angka yang diinputkan oleh user.
Masukan bilangan yang akan dibalik = 4032
========================================
Hasil Pembalikannya adalah = 2304
3. Buatlah program untuk menghitung jumlah deret dan faktorial dari bilangan yang diinputkan oleh user.
Masukan Jumlah Nilai (n) = 6 Hasil Perhitungannya adalah :
==============================
Jumlah dari 1 + 2 + 3 + 4 + 5 + 6 = 21 6! = 720
4. Buatlah program untuk menampilkan bintang sesuai dengan contoh dibawah ini.
Banyaknya Baris Maksimum = 5 Hasil yang diinginkan adalah
============================
*
**
***
****
*****
****
***
**
*
Tugas Sebelum UTS Mata Kuliah Pemrograman I – Teknik Informatika UNIKOM
by Eko Budi Setiawan, S.Kom Halaman - 2
5. Buatlah program untuk menampilkan total penjumlahan dari inputan yang dibatasi nilai awal dan akhirnya oleh user.
Masukan Nilai Awal = 5 Masukan Nilai Akhir = 10
===============================
Totalnya adalah = 5 + 6 + 7 + 8 + 9 + 10 = 45
6. Buatlah program untuk menampilkan tabel perkalian m x n dengan inputan nilainya diinputkan oleh user. (dibatasi dari 2 sampai 10). Jika user menginputkan nilai lebih dari 10 tampilkan keterangan ‘Nilai yang diinputkan tidak boleh lebih besar dari 10’
Masukan Nilai (2-10) = 5 TABEL PERKALIAN
1 2 3 4 5
---
1 | 1 2 3 4 5
2 | 2 4 6 8 10
3 | 3 6 9 12 15
4 | 4 8 12 16 20 5 | 5 10 15 20 25
7. Buatlah program untuk menghitung jumlah saldo yang sudah ditambahkan dengan bunga yang diinputkan oleh user dalam jangka waktu yang telah ditentukan
Masukan Saldo Awal = 100000 Masukan Besarnya Bunga (%) = 10 Masukan jangka waktu (bulan) = 5
========================================
Hasil Perhitungan :
Saldo bulan ke-1 = 110000 Saldo bulan ke-2 = 121000 Saldo bulan ke-3 = 133100 Saldo bulan ke-4 = 146410 Saldo bulan ke-5 = 161051
8. Silahkan buat program untuk menghitung jumlah karakter dan spasi yang diinputkan oleh user. (Spasi juga dianggap sebagai karakter)
Tugas Sebelum UTS Mata Kuliah Pemrograman I – Teknik Informatika UNIKOM
by Eko Budi Setiawan, S.Kom Halaman - 3
9. Silahkan buat program untuk menentukan bilangan triangular seperti berikut ini :
10. Silahkan Anda buat satu contoh kasus masalah dengan ketentuan sebagai berikut : a. NIM Ganjil : Bahasan mengenai Pengambilan Keputusan (harus menggunakan
semua type pengambilan keputusan (if-else-switch-case)
b. NIM Genap : Bahasan mengenai Pengulangan (harus menggunakan semua type pengulangan (for, while, do..while, label)
Kemudian selesaikan dengan menggunakan Bahasa C dan C++
Note
Jawaban di buat berupa source code dan print out tampilan programnya, Simpan dengan nama file Nama_NIM_Kelas_TugasUTS.docx
Kirim jawaban anda berupa dokumen file nya saja (*.docx) via kuliahonline.
Pengiriman tugas hanya di kelas Praktikum Pemrograman I saja dan BUKAN di kelas Pemrograman I (teori). Yang mengumpulkan tugas di kelas Pemrograman I, dianggap tidak mengumpulkan tugas.
Format Pengiriman di KuliahOnline adalah sebagai berikut : JUDUL TUGAS : TUGAS UTS
Harus menampilkan informasi Programmer (NIM – NAMA) di dalam Program Executable. Contoh :
D e a d l i n e : S e l a s a , 9 N o v e m b e r 2 0 1 0 j a m 2 3 . 5 9